Pre-Convention Education Opportunities for Advisors and Officers!

2000 Officer Academies
Wednesday, April 19, 2000
8:00 a.m. to 5:30 p.m.

Precedes the 82nd International Convention, Orlando, Florida, April 20-22, 2000!

The 2000 Officer Academies offer the premier training opportunity to newly elected Phi Theta Kappa Chapter and Regional Officers. For the Chapter Officer Academy, officers who will be serving during the 2000-01 academic year may register for the "Beginning in Phi Theta Kappa" or "Developing in Phi Theta Kappa" track depending on their individual degree of Society experience.

Chapter Officer Academy Topics Include:

  • Developing an Effective Officer Team
  • Gaining Recognition and Administrative Support
  • Implementing the Honors Study Topic
  • Making the Regional Connection
  • Succeeding in the Hallmark Awards Program
  • Developing your Chapter's Five-Star Potential
  • Building a Chapter Communications Network

Regional Officer Academy Topics Include:

  • Regional Officer Responsibilities and Privileges
  • Implementing Regional Projects
  • Team Building
  • Setting Regional Goals
  • Polishing Public Speaking Skills
  • Networking/Communicating with the Region
  • Providing Support to Chapters within the Region

2000 Advisor Pre-Conference
Wednesday, April 19, 2000
8:00 a.m. - 5:00 p.m.

Precedes the 82nd International Convention, Orlando, Florida, April 20-22, 2000!

Two Tracks Available:

Track One: "Beginning in Phi Theta Kappa"

Designed for advisors with less than two years of experience who did not attend last year's Advisor Pre-Conference.

Topics Covered:

  • Chapter Advisor Responsibilities
  • Gaining Administrative Support on Campus
  • Structuring an Effective Officer Team
  • Participating in the Five-Star Chapter Development Program
  • Determining Membership Eligibility
  • Conducting an Orientation and Induction Ceremony
  • Reporting New Members to Headquarters

Track Two: "Developing in Phi Theta Kappa"

Designed for advisors with two to four years of experience, including those who may have attended last year's Advisor Pre-Conference.

Topics Covered:

  • Professional Development and Recognition Opportunities
  • Scholarship Opportunities for Advisors
  • Participating in the Five-Star Chapter Development Program
  • Succeeding in the Hallmark Awards Program
  • Exploring Chapter Fundraising Ideas
  • Gaining Recognition and Support on Campus
  • Avoiding Advisor Burnout
